The Boho Wedding Dress Code, Decoded
"Bohemian" on an invitation means trading typical formal wear for something more free-spirited — not sweatpants and jeans. Guests dress well, with a mystical, care-free air; bright colour and bold pattern are the norm, not the exception. Unless the invitation explicitly states "bohemian formal" or similarly elevated language, treat this as informal-to-semi-formal: comfortable, flowing, and completely yourself.
A knee-length printed dress with statement earrings and a stack of bracelets is a reliable formula. Wide-leg palazzo pants with a boho-print blouse works equally well. Flowy fabrics and unstructured silhouettes are the whole point — anything from a mini to a full-length maxi is fair game, as long as it moves. The one rule that never changes, boho or otherwise: no white or cream, which belong to the bride regardless of theme.

Bohemian Wedding Attire for Men
Male guests have real room to play here. A linen suit or pale linen trousers with a paisley shirt and bow tie reads effortlessly boho-formal. For something more relaxed, dark trousers with a checkered shirt and a casual jacket works well — and leather suspenders are a genuinely welcome detail at this kind of wedding, not a costume choice.
Pattern and neutral tone both work; the goal is polish with personality, not a uniform. Coordinating loosely with a date's colour palette (rather than matching exactly) tends to photograph best.

Frequently Asked Questions
What do you wear to a bohemian-themed wedding as a guest?
A flowing maxi or midi dress in colour or print, natural fabrics, and layered jewelry. A knee-length printed dress with statement earrings and bracelets is a reliable formula; wide-leg palazzo pants with a patterned blouse also work well. Avoid white or cream, which belong to the bride, and confirm the dress code isn't more elevated ("bohemian black-tie") before assuming full casual.
Can guests wear white or cream to a bohemian wedding?
No — the same rule applies at every wedding regardless of theme. White, ivory, and cream are reserved for the bride. A boho wedding's relaxed mood doesn't relax this particular rule.
What should men wear to a boho wedding?
A linen suit or pale linen trousers with a paisley shirt and bow tie for a more formal boho wedding; dark trousers with a checkered shirt and a casual jacket for something relaxed. Leather suspenders and a mix of pattern and neutral tone both read as appropriately bohemian rather than costume.
